incatops
Redefining identity and harmony
CLIENT: Incatops, a leading Peruvian company in the production of natural yarns (Alpaca, Guanaco, Vicuna, etc.).
CHALLENGE: Create a contemporary image, an organized collection, and coordinated communication.
​
SOLUTION: We created a clear and structured collection, developed a coordinated image, and designed trade show booths that reflected a strong contemporary Peruvian identity. This approach led to powerful corporate storytelling, strengthening communication and marketing, and supporting sales.
​
OUTCOME:
-
“Best Trade Show Stand” award at Pitti Filati.
-
Transformation from producer to a leading brand in the yarn industry.
-
Exclusive layouts for the Hand Knitting collection, evoking the dreamlike world of handmade work, consolidating Incatops’ position as a leader in the hand-made sector in a short period.


the woolmark company-
the wool lab
Wool beyond conventions
CLIENT: Woolmark, an Australian non-profit organization representing Australian wool growers and the global authority on wool.
CHALLENGE: Promote wool as a versatile fiber, moving beyond its association with winter clothing.
​
SOLUTION: We created THE WOOL LAB, an inspirational tool positioning Woolmark as a global authority in the wool industry, anticipating trends and creating new applications.
​
OUTCOME:
-
Woolmark now influences diverse markets, from sportswear to interior design.
-
The Wool Lab has become a reference for brands and manufacturers worldwide, redefining the value of wool in every season and strengthening Woolmark’s position as a global authority.

sateri
A visual and sustainable ecosystem
CLIENT: Sateri, the world’s largest producer of viscose.
CHALLENGE: Promote the use of viscose globally with a focus on sustainability, to expand Sateri’s presence in the Chinese market and later on a global scale.
SOLUTION: Development of the “I LOVE VISCOSE” project, with collections and product presentations made from Sateri’s viscose. We designed booths inspired by a greenhouse, symbolizing balance and connection with nature. Collaborative moodboards featuring products like yarns, fabrics, and finished garments engaged clients and brands, transforming viscose into a versatile and desirable material.
​
OUTCOME:
-
In recent years, Sateri has become the most appreciated sustainable viscose producer in China and worldwide.
-
The “greenhouse” storytelling concept has redefined the company’s image in global showrooms.

IPEKYOL
Redefining identity and synergy
CLIENT: Ipekyol Group, one of the leading fashion groups in Turkey.
CHALLENGE: Rethink the layout of the IPEKYOL and TWIST brands, improving their identity and competitiveness, and implement a collection system that respects production capabilities and market trends.
SOLUTION:
Redesign of the logo and visual communication for the TWIST brand, and redefinition of the layout for the IPEKYOL brand.
Creation of a seasonal release system integrating trends, seasonality, and production capabilities. Implementation of visual merchandising strategies to enhance the in-store experience.
​
OUTCOME:
The new system allowed Ipekyol Group to strengthen its identity and become a reference point in the Turkish and international markets. The joint venture with the Miroglio Group, already a partner of Riccardo Rami Studio, further consolidated the brand’s position.
Spring'85
Redefining identity and harmony
CLIENT: Spring ‘85, a manufacturer specialized in buttons for jeans and metal press fasteners for clothing. CHALLENGE: Expand the company’s focus beyond the heritage of jeans buttons, introducing collections that blend creativity and modernity, and transform its visual identity with coordinated communication aligned with current trends.
​
SOLUTION:
-
Creation of seasonal collections showcasing buttons as true works of art, highlighting their uniqueness and design through high-impact visual content (photos, videos, interviews).
-
Launch of Spring Lab, a research and development laboratory promoting internal cohesion and innovation, merging old and new generations of the company. -
Revision of the coordinated image and corporate narrative, highlighting Spring ‘85’s ability to combine tradition and modernity.
​
OUTCOME:
The renewed image of Spring ‘85 strengthened the brand’s perception both internally and externally, supporting the company’s natural growth and positioning it as a leader in high-end metal button design.

Vardhman
Creativity as the turning point
CLIENT: Vardhman, the largest vertically integrated cotton producer in India.
​
CHALLENGE: Shift the company’s focus from pure technicality to creativity, developing innovative collections that attract a more contemporary, design-oriented market.
​
SOLUTION:
-
Creation of a trial collection to demonstrate the added value of our creative support, convincing a initially skeptical client.
-
Introduction of a structured and stimulating collection system, transforming Vardhman into a proactive producer capable of anticipating market needs.
​
OUTCOME:
The collaboration, lasting 6 years, led to a significant increase in product appreciation and sales, solidifying Vardhman’s position in the global textile sector.
LUTHAI
Revitalizing a global giant
CLIENT: Luthai, a global leader in shirt fabric production.
CHALLENGE: Overcome a technical image and highlight the company’s creativity through concrete and inspirational proposals.
SOLUTION: Created a thematic system based on specific products and techniques to organize and promote fabric and shirt collections, giving each product personality through themes, materials, and colors..
​
OUTCOME:
·After a brief pause, Luthai renewed the collaboration with Riccardo Rami Studio, recognizing the value of our forward-thinking creative vision.
·The collections developed became a reference for clients, improving the company’s perception and increasing sales.
